A nursing researcher wants to estimate the prevalence of gestational diabetes among pregnant women in rural India. Which of the following sampling techniques is best suited for this purpose?

Appeared in: GMCH Nursing Officer-2025

Explanation

  • The research goal is to 'estimate prevalence', which requires a sample that accurately represents the entire population to allow for generalization.
  • Simple random sampling is a probability sampling method, which ensures that every individual in the population has an equal and independent chance of being selected.
  • This method minimizes selection bias, making it the gold standard for quantitative studies aiming to estimate population-wide statistics like disease prevalence.
  • Using this method allows the researcher to apply statistical tests and calculate a margin of error for the prevalence estimate, ensuring scientific rigor.

Why Other Options Were Wrong

  • Option A: This is a non-probability method where the researcher uses their judgment to select participants they believe are most appropriate for the study. It is highly subjective and prone to bias, making it unsuitable for estimating population prevalence.
  • Option B: This is a non-probability method where the sample is created to reflect the proportions of certain characteristics (e.g., age, socioeconomic status) in the population. However, the actual selection of individuals within each quota is non-random and often based on convenience, which introduces bias.
  • Option D: This non-probability method involves participants referring other potential participants. It is used for populations that are hidden, hard-to-reach, or socially stigmatized. Pregnant women in rural India do not fit this description.

How to Approach the Question
  • First, identify the core objective of the research study from the question stem: 'to estimate the prevalence'.
  • Recognize that 'prevalence' is a statistical measure intended to describe an entire population. This means the findings must be generalizable.
  • Recall the two main categories of sampling: probability (random) and non-probability (non-random). Only probability sampling allows for valid generalization.
  • Evaluate each option to determine its category. Simple random sampling is a probability method. Purposive, quota, and snowball sampling are all non-probability methods.
  • Conclude that the only probability sampling method listed is the best choice for a study aiming to estimate population prevalence.
